Singapore, June 17, 2014–CASBAA welcomed issuance of the first authoritative study of the extent to which satellite C-band services provide socio-economic benefits to countries in the Asia-Pacific region. The study found that “C-band is extensively used for communication networks, often of critical importance to these countries’ economy, society or security.”
Mountain View, Calif., June 13, 2014--Google has entered into an agreement to buy Skybox Imaging for US$ 500 million in cash, subject to adjustments Skybox’s satellites will help keep Google Maps accurate with up-to-date imagery.
Wilmington, DE & London, UK –June 4, 2014 – NSR’s newly released Wireless Backhaul, Trunking and Video Offload via Satellite, 8th Edition finds the Asian region dominating the wireless backhaul, trunking and video offload market on an annualized basis, leading to over 27% of cumulative global revenues from 2013-2023. The large user base, the topographic challenges and key markets that include Australia, China, India and Indonesia are key elements favoring satellite usage compared to other regions.
Hong Kong, June 2, 2014--Satellite operator ABS is preparing for a major business expansion with the launch of ABS-2A & ABS-3A in 2014/2015 and further satellites to be added to the fleet in the following two years. ABS launched its sixth satellite, ABS-2 in February 2014, covering 80% of the world's population including the emerging markets of Africa, Asia, Europe, Middle East and Russia / CIS.

London, UK, May 28, 2014--Global pay TV revenues [subscription fees and on-demand movies and TV episodes] will climb to $209 billion in 2020, up from US$193 billion in 2013, according to a new report from Digital TV Research. The Digital TV World Revenue Forecasts report states that the fast growth years are over - as a point of comparison revenues grew by $24 billion between 2010 and 2013.
Petah Tikva, Israel, May 21, 2014 – Gilat Satellite Networks Ltd. today reported its results for the first quarter ended March 31, 2014. Non-GAAP operating income was US$ 0.5 million, compared to a loss of US$ 0.1 million in the fourth quarter 2013. GAAP operating loss was US$ 1.5 million compared to a loss of US$ 2.7 million in the fourth quarter of 2013
Paris, France, May 15, 2014 – Eutelsat Communications today reported revenues for the third quarter and nine months ended 31 March 31, 2014. Revenues for the first nine months were up by 2.5%, at constant currency excluding non-recurring and Satmex revenues. Third quarter revenues were up by 1.5%, and by 6% including Satmex, which was consolidated from January 1, 2014. The total order backlog stood at the €5.8 billion.
Hong Kong, May 13, 2014 – Satellite services provider SpeedCast Ltd today announced the buyout of SatComms Australia, a leading satellite solutions provider in Australia. The acquisition will provide SpeedCast with an expanded presence in Australia.
Wilmington, DE, May 12, 2014 – NSR’s newest report, Global Direct-to-Home (DTH) Markets, 7th Edition, concludes when it comes to Direct-to-Home (DTH) Television services, not all emerging markets are created equal. NSR’s regional-centric analysis of DTH platforms points to a significant divergence in market trends not just between “developing” and “developed” markets, but also within the markets of the “developing world."
